Embrace the spirit of the Southwest at Villa Blanca, a uniquely charming casita

Welcome to Villa Blanca Pajaro, your perfect retreat for a relaxing vacation with all the conveniences of urban living. Located just two blocks from the University of Arizona, within a mile of the University Medical Center, and near Gem Show venues, this charming 1920s bungalow is nestled in the heart of Sam Hughes, a National Historic Neighborhood in Central Tucson. Recently updated with love, Villa Blanca Pajaro is bright, spacious, and incredibly comfortable.

This fully equipped historic home boasts a complete kitchen with a gourmet stainless range, microwave, coffee maker, blender, and all necessary utensils and dishes. The dining room, with its beautiful furnishings, seats four. All utilities are included, along with cable television and high-speed Wi-Fi. Enjoy a 42-inch flat panel TV in the living room and a 32-inch Smart TV in the Master Bedroom. The home also features a high-efficiency washer/dryer and a charming vintage bathroom complete with luxury linens.

Villa Blanca sleeps two persons comfortably, with accommodations for up to four. The master bedroom features a King size bed, and a half bedroom includes a Twin Trundle Bed. The large rear patio, perfect for enjoying Tucson's gorgeous weather, can serve as another living room, dining room, and kitchen. It’s furnished with comfortable patio furniture and a beautiful stainless steel grill, ideal for dining al fresco. Enjoy the local vegetation and the company of birds and butterflies while sipping your morning beverage.

A single parking space is available in the 1920s adobe carriage house located just behind Villa Blanca Pajaro. Well-behaved pets may be considered, but smoking is never permitted.

Why they chose this property

During the 1960s, my parents were tenants of the carriage house while pursuing their studies at the University of Arizona. Serendipitously, they stumbled upon an ad in the newspaper listing Villa Blanca Pajaro, the property's original owners, for sale. Astonishingly, it happened to be our landlords who cherished my parents and favored them over another prospective buyer. With the generous assistance of my grandmother for a down payment, my parents transitioned to the front house and raised my sisters and me there. In 2010, Villa Blanca Pajaro transitioned through the generations, from my grandmother to my mother and sister, before coming into my possession. Now, I'm thrilled to share it with you as Villa Blanca Pajaro.
